School Description

This school is of average size. It has provision for the Early Years Foundation Stage in a Nursery and two Reception classes. The proportion of pupils from minority ethnic backgrounds is below average and the proportion speaking English as an additional language is well below average. The proportion of disabled pupils or those who have special educational needs, supported by school action, is below average. The proportion supported at school action plus or with a statement of special educational needs is broadly average. The proportion of pupils who are known to be eligible for free school meals is well below average. The proportion of pupils for whom the school receives the pupil premium, which is additional funding for looked after children, pupils known to be eligible for free school meals or children of service families, is well below average. The proportion of pupils joining or leaving the school, other than at the normal times, is broadly average. The school meets the government’s current floor standard, which sets the minimum expectation for pupils’ attainment and progress in English and mathematics. The governing body manages the daily breakfast and after-school clubs. At the last inspection significant improvement was required in leadership and management, teaching and pupils’ progress in writing in particular.
